Bottom line

Madrid is the warmer of the two — about 16°C on the annual average; Madrid is the wetter, with 156 mm more rain a year.

Warmer Madrid 16°C on the year
Wetter Madrid 156 mm more a year
Sunnier Madrid 5 pp less cloud
Colder winters Ulan Bator 32°C colder nights

Methodology & sources

Madrid

Temperature & precipitation — 1991–2020 normals computed from 30 years of daily observations at Madrid/getafe, a weather station, about 13 km from the city centre. The underlying daily records come from NOAA's global station network.

Cloud, humidity, wind & sunshine — modelled estimates from NASA POWER, NASA's satellite-and-reanalysis climatology. This is the standard global source for atmospheric variables, which are not measured at most weather stations.

Ulan Bator

Temperature & precipitation — 1991–2020 normals computed from 30 years of daily observations at Chinggis Khaan Intl / Buyant Ukhaa Intl, a weather station, about 11 km from the city centre. The underlying daily records come from NOAA's global station network.

Cloud, humidity, wind & sunshine — modelled estimates from NASA POWER, NASA's satellite-and-reanalysis climatology. This is the standard global source for atmospheric variables, which are not measured at most weather stations.
